  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message CJ300 - ======================================================================== ?

    The SAP error message CJ300 typically indicates an issue related to project management, specifically concerning the assignment of costs or budget to a project. The error message can arise in various contexts, such as when trying to post costs to a project or when attempting to execute a transaction related to project management.

    Cause:

    The CJ300 error can be caused by several factors, including but not limited to:

    1. Missing or Incorrect Project Definition: The project may not be properly defined or may be missing essential data.
    2. Budget Availability: There may be insufficient budget available for the project or the specific cost element being used.
    3. Status of the Project: The project might be in a status that does not allow for further postings (e.g., closed or locked).
    4. Cost Element Issues: The cost element being used may not be valid for the project or may not be assigned correctly.
    5.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to perform the action related to the project.

    Solution:

    To resolve the CJ300 error, you can take the following steps:

    1. Check Project Definition: Ensure that the project is correctly defined in the system. Verify that all necessary data is filled out, including the project structure and relevant attributes.

    2. Review Budget Availability: Check the budget assigned to the project. You can do this by navigating to the project in the Project System (PS) module and reviewing the budget status. If the budget is insufficient, you may need to adjust it.

    3. Project Status: Verify the status of the project. If the project is closed or locked, you may need to change its status to allow for further postings.

    4. Validate Cost Elements: Ensure that the cost elements being used are valid for the project. Check if they are correctly assigned and if they are allowed for the type of posting you are trying to make.

    5. Check Authorizations: Ensure that the user has the necessary authorizations to perform the action. If not, contact your SAP security administrator to grant the required permissions.

    6.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or help resources for specific details related to the error message and its context.
